UK Inflation Drops, OpenAI in Talks to Raise $10B From Amazon | The Opening Trade 12/17

Published

on



UK inflation slipped to its lowest level in eight months, a bigger-than-expected drop that traders saw as all but sealing an interest-rate cut at the Bank of England on Thursday.

OpenAI is in initial discussions to raise at least $10 billion from Amazon and use its chips, a potential win for the online retailer’s effort to broaden its AI industry presence and compete with Nvidia.

Walter Rushes Makeover as DOJ Probes His Empire

Published

on



Mark Walter, the CEO of Guggenheim Partners and owner of the LA Dodgers, flipped the Los Angeles Lakers within a year and has explored other steps to pay down loans from his insurers. Walter is also said to be looking to sell his stake in the Chelsea FC to Clearlake Capital. Walter sold the Lakers for a record-breaking $12.5 billion. Bloomberg’s Sridhar Natarajan joins to discuss.

Iran War Update: Trump Says Weapons Supplies Are a ‘bit tighter’

Published

on



President Donald Trump defended Pete Hegseth after a report about a disagreement over dwindling US weapons stockpiles raised questions about the Pentagon chief’s future in the administration.

Trump’s comments followed a Washington Post report on Wednesday that said Trump vented frustration with Hegseth on the sidelines of a Cabinet meeting last week, saying he had been misled about munitions shortages. Trump has refuted that reporting, repeating that “defense companies are building the largest number of plants and factories in our country’s history.”

Why Romantasy May Soon Be a Billion-Dollar Business

Published

on



Romantasy has grown from a BookTok-driven obsession to a nearly billion-dollar business, powered by a largely female fandom scooping up special editions, merchandise, event tickets, audiobooks and more. The genre’s rise is reshaping publishing and drawing retailers, creators and now Hollywood into one of the book industry’s most powerful new markets.
